We derive a compact expression for the second-order correlation function $g^{(2)} (0)$ of a quantum state in terms of its Wigner function, thereby establishing a direct link between $g^{(2)} (0)$ and the state's shape in phase space. We conduct an experiment that simultaneously measures $g^{(2)} (0)$ through direct photocounting and reconstructs the Wigner function via homodyne tomography. The results confirm our theoretical predictions.
